Christ of Vung Tau
Photo: Chris Phan,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Christ the King, of Vũng Tàu is a statue of Jesus, standing on Mount Nhỏ in Vũng Tàu, Bà Rịa–Vũng Tàu province, Đông Nam Bộ, Vietnam. The Vietnamese Catholic Church built the statue in 1974 and it was completed on 2 December 1994. Christ of Vung Tau is situated 2 km southeast of VTS.
Hon Ba Islet
Islet
Photo: Alexis Lê-Quôc, CC BY 2.0.
Hòn Bà is an islet in the Bà Rịa–Vũng Tàu province of Vietnam. The islet is known for its temple. Hon Ba Islet is situated 2½ km southeast of VTS.
